‘Tis the Season for Trimming Tile Edges

Architectural Ceramics

Base molding: Just like wood molding is used at the bottom of a wall where it meets the floor, base molding can be made out of ceramic, marble or porcelain, and functions the same way. This type of trim is available in ceramic, marble and porcelain. Here is a quick list of common tile trim types and where to use them.
